What Does Yonim Mean?

A Hebrew name for “dove”, Yonim is incredibly lyrical and playful, suited to a child whose spirit can fill any room they enter.

The name Yonim is of Hebrew origin and its meaning is “doves” or “they are doves.” In Hebrew tradition, doves symbolize peace, love, and innocence, making Yonim a particularly gentle and serene name choice for a child.

The name Yonim has a deep religious significance in Judaism, as doves are mentioned numerous times in the Bible as symbols of purity and spirituality. For example, in the story of Noah’s Ark, a dove was sent out to find land as a sign of hope and renewal after the flood. This connection to Biblical symbolism can add a spiritual and meaningful dimension to the name Yonim.
